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Johnston (Pembs) to Woolwich Arsenal start from as little as £31.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Johnston (Pembs) to Woolwich Arsenal start from £118.50 one way, or £119.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Johnston (Pembs) to Woolwich Arsenal are available for £169.50 one way, or £339.00 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ility

While Johnston (Pembs) station may not boast a plethora of modern conveniences, it excels in accessibility. With step-free access throughout the entire station and straightforward access from the car park to the platform, it is expertly equipped for travelers with mobility challenges. However, please be aware that the facility lacks a ticket office, ticket machines, or staff assistance onsite. If assistance is needed, you can call the helpline at 08002006060 for support.

There are no waiting rooms or restroom facilities, so it's best to plan accordingly. Although the absence of amenities like shops, cafes, or ATMs might be a drawback, the free parking with 24-hour access operated by Transport for Wales is a significant perk.

Transport Connectivity

At Johnston (Pembs), you'll find seamless transport links to diverse destinations. Although the station does not directly facilitate bicycle hire, there are Sheffield stands available for up to four bicycles, making it a convenient choice for those who prefer cycling. For rail replacement services, a local bus stop located on the main road (A4076) serves as the designated point.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Woolwich Arsenal station is equipped with a variety of facilities designed to ensure a comfortable and efficient travel experience. Ticket buying is made easy with a ticket office that operates from early morning till late evening and convenient ticket machines available for quick purchases and collections, including options for accessible ticket machines located in the booking hall. Travelers can also benefit from smart card issuance and validations at the station.

For those requiring assistance, Woolwich Arsenal provides help points with staff available throughout the week, ensuring all passengers can navigate the station comfortably. Step-free access is another feature the station proudly offers, allowing seamless movement across all platforms via lifts, making it a Category A accessible station. Furthermore, facilities like heated waiting rooms and accessible toilets are provided to enhance passenger comfort.

The station demonstrates a commitment to community and passenger security, holding a secure station accreditation and providing CCTV across the premises. While luggage storage isn't available, services for lost property can be easily accessed through Southeastern Customer Services.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Woolwich Arsenal serves as a crucial interchange with extensive transport links to the heart of London and other destinations. For seamless connectivity, the station houses a taxi rank directly outside, providing a quick travel alternative. Buses extend the reach even further, with key stops like Woolwich New Road and Vincent Road offering onward journeys towards Charlton and Dartford, respectively.
